Abstract Reflectance model is an important concept in computer vision. Most classical reflection models based on orthogonal projection with Lambert reflection model assumptions don’t correspond to the real imaging process. This paper proposed a new polynomial hybrid reflection model based on perspective projection. The imaging process of camera is simulated by the proposed reflection model with perspective projection. Then non-negative least squares algorithm (NNLS) is used to estimate parameters of the proposed reflectance model by using pixels values in image of some known 3-D shape object. At last, synthesis images produced by the proposed model and existing ones are compared with the real captured images by camera. Experimental results showed that the proposed reflectance model is more accurate than the Lambert model and Phong models under perspective projection.
